Pedagogical Content Knowledge for Elementary Teaching Major (BA/BS)

The pedagogical content knowledge for elementary teaching (PCKET) major is designed for students seeking certification at the elementary level. Major courses meet professional and content-specific standards established in the Michigan Department of Education Standards for the Preparation of Teachers of Lower and Upper Elementary Education. Students in the PCKET program can earn certification for teaching prekindergarten through grade three (PK-3) and/or grade three through grade six (3-6). Students in either the PK-3 or 3-6 program also have the option of adding courses that will earn them an endorsement in teaching English as a second language, elementary Spanish, or special education (K-12). Students in the 3-6 program also concentrate in one of four content areas: English language arts, mathematics, integrated science, or social studies.

Regardless of emphasis area, the PCKET major provides a solid foundation in subject-matter knowledge and pedagogical approaches across all content areas taught at the elementary level: English language arts, mathematics, science, social studies, fine arts, and health and physical education. Students complete several field experiences in classrooms, and learn to plan instruction and assessments for diverse populations.

Associated Programs

Educational Studies Major

In order to achieve elementary-level certification, all students (other than special education; see as follows) must also complete the educational studies major through the College of Education and Community Innovation. Together with the PCKET major, this major offers courses that meet Michigan Department of Education Standards for the Preparation of Teachers of Early and Upper Elementary Education.

Special Education Program

Students seeking special education teaching certification complete the PCKET major as well as a second major in special education through the College of Education and Community Innovation . Successful completion of both the PCKET major and the special education major certifies the student to teach the special education endorsement areas in kindergarten through grade 12.

Spanish Elementary Education

Students seeking an endorsement in Spanish elementary education complete the PCKET major for PK-3 and/or 3-6, the educational studies major, and the Spanish elementary minor. Completion of these programs certifies the student to teach Spanish and other content areas in a self-contained classroom in PK-3 and/or 3-6 (as either a specialist or in a Spanish immersion classroom).

Applied Linguistics-English as a Second Language (ESL)

The ESL track of the applied linguistics minor is designed for students seeking PK-3 and/or 3-6 certification. Completion of the PCKET major, the educational studies major, and the ESL minor leads to teacher certification and an endorsement in ESL.
